Walpole Elementary School shooting incident report

Ben Baker filed this request with the Walpole Police Department of Walpole, NH.
Status
Rejected

From: Ben Baker

To Whom It May Concern:

Pursuant to the New Hampshire Right to Know Law, I hereby request the following records:

The incident report and any supplements, such as police narratives, produced in relation to the shooting/suicide incident at Walpole Elementary School on February 10, 2012.

In the event that there are fees, I would request a waiver, as I am a member of a nonprofit media outlet and these records will be used in the public interest. The requested documents will be made available to the general public, and this request is not being made for commercial purposes.

From: Walpole Police Department

Good afternoon,
As previously communicated, the incident you are requesting information was turned over to NH State Police.
Please contact the State Police for case reporting.
